psych 1001 What type of psychologists are trained to perform assessments and conduct research on people with mental disorders?
beks73 [17]

Answer:

Clinical psychologists

Explanation:

Clinical psychologists are those who have completed their doctoral degree in clinical psychology and are trained to assess the mental health of people suffering from mental disorders by the use of psychological evaluations, testing, and other forms of clinical interviews. They are also licensed to diagnose and also provide people with either individual-based or group-based therapy.
